1 GREE, Inc. FY2013 First Quarter Financial Results November 14, 2012

2 Executive Summary Net sales declined QoQ in 1Q FY2013, but monthly sales entered a gradual recovery trend after bottoming in July The pace of game releases to the domestic market has increased. Games based on IP have recently shown striking growth We have taken steps to accelerate business development from 2H onward, including our strategic business partnership with Pokelabo and our comprehensive business partnership agreement with Yahoo! JAPAN Overseas, we have focused on improving and strengthening our development capabilities. The acquisition of Funzio was part of this effort. We have accelerated the pace of game releases ahead of the holiday season 1

8 FY2013 First Quarter Operating Expenses (Consolidated) 1Q FY2013 4Q FY2012 QoQ change 1Q FY2012 Millions of yen YoY change Cost of sales: 4,690 4,571 +3% 2, % Rental charges 992 1,606-38% 999-1% Labor costs 1,825 1,709 +7% % Others 1,871 1, % % SG&A: 17,494 16,512 +6% 11, % Advertising 4,517 4,489 +1% 3, % Paid-charge commissions 5,105 4,958 +3% 3, % Labor costs 3,927 2, % 1, % Others 3,944 4,764-17% 3,786 +4% Rental charges: Declined slightly in 1Q FY2013 due to a temporary rise in 4Q FY2012 related to an increase in the number of data centers Advertising: Increased slightly due to implementation of advertising and promotion based on an examination of cost effectiveness Labor costs: Increased due to smooth progress of global personnel plan and acquisition of Funzio in 4Q FY2012 7

23 Japan Social Game Association JASGA was established on November 8 JASGA will conduct activities with the goal of promoting the development of a social gaming environment that people can use safely, contributing to society and culture through social games, and promoting economic development by supporting industry. JASGA has three main goals: 1. Development of self-imposed regulations for social gaming companies Make further improvements to the user environment by conducting written surveys of platform providers, monitoring social games, and acting on information provided by users 2. Educational activities targeting youth Proactively participate in symposia and educational events to teach young people about Internet ethics and about how to use social games safely 3. Improvement of customer support Work to improve customer support throughout the industry by promoting cooperation between customer support staff of various companies to address the concerns of customers 22

26 Improving Safety & Security GREE patrol system runs 24 hours a day, 365 days a year A 24 hour, 365 days per year patrol service begun in November GREE Patrol Centers were established in the Tokyo metropolitan area, Hokkaido, and Okinawa, employing about 450 personnel. Systematic and visual surveillance of content and reporting is conducted. If inappropriate material is discovered, measures are taken such as deletion, cautioning, suspension of service, etc. Restrictions by age EMA (Content Evaluation and Monitoring Association) GREE Patrol Certified as a Safe Content Site Messaging between users over 18 and those under 18 is restricted. Users under 18 are excluded from the searches of users over 18. Users under 18 are excluded from the searches of users over 18. User authentication New sign-ups to GREE are verified using mobile phone authentication. Users in violation are blocked from signing up again. Membership of a mobile phone filtering service is checked to verify the user s age. Age information held by KDDI and SBM is checked for verification. (Discussions with other carriers underway.) Online Policy Compliance Committee chaired by CEO The president chairs the committee. Held monthly, members include executives in charge, patrol staff, legal staff, etc. Third-party certification The first website approved by EMA (Content Evaluation and Monitoring Association) (Aug. 2008) Maintains management system that exceeds EMA standards, passing continuous and periodic inspections Screening/ Monitoring Warning/ Deletion Illegal and harmful content 25

27 Improving Safety & Security Educational Activities On- and Off-site Educational activities on-site From February 2009, GREE joined the Motto Good Net initiative of the Safe Net- Making Promotion Conference, and maintains an official Motto Good Net account in GREE. From July 2011, links were added to each service on GREE to an educational page. Content is being renewed to make it even easier to understand. In Dec. 2011, the educational application GREE s 6 Promises to All, which was released in Aug., was upgraded to a service for each age. Educational app, Manabou! Asobou! Rules of the Internet includes this section for children of elementary school age and younger. Educational activities off-site Continually carrying out education activities aimed toward educational organizations and local governments such as courses on GREE s initiatives and the opening of the Patrol Center Active participation in many kinds of educational events and cooperation with private and public bodies such as the Safe Net- Making Promotion Conference Participated in Kids Workshop at Roppongi Hills (August 19, 2012) Participated in Koshigaya Obukuro Middle School PTA Bazaar (October 29, 2012) 26
